// Capability enforcement for the Gemini Web executor (#9356).
|
|
//
|
|
// Reported: gemini-web silently ACCEPTS `reasoning_effort` and
|
|
// `tool_choice: "required"` and answers with ordinary prose — HTTP 200, no
|
|
// `reasoning_content`, `tool_calls: []`, `finish_reason: "stop"`. An
|
|
// AgentChakra/OpenClaw agent then believes its reasoning and tool requirements
|
|
// were honored when they were not.
|
|
//
|
|
// Why neither can be implemented for THIS provider: gemini-web is not an API
|
|
// client. It launches Playwright, types a single flat prompt string into the
|
|
// gemini.google.com `.ql-editor` contenteditable, presses Enter, and captures
|
|
// the first `StreamGenerate` response off the page. There is no request payload
|
|
// to carry a thinking budget, and no function-calling channel to force — the
|
|
// tools support it does have is the prompt-emulation shim (`webTools.ts`, #7286),
|
|
// which ASKS the model to emit `<tool>{...}</tool>` and cannot GUARANTEE it.
|
|
//
|
|
// So this suite pins the issue's option (b) for both controls: reject the
|
|
// requests we cannot honor, and keep honoring the ones we can. The line drawn:
|
|
//
|
|
// reasoning_effort none | minimal → allowed (gemini-web not thinking
|
|
// IS compliance with "spend little")
|
|
// low | medium | high… → 400, a positive request to think
|
|
// tool_choice absent | auto | none → allowed (emulation path, #7286)
|
|
// required | any | {fn} → 400, a guarantee we cannot make
|
|
//
|
|
// The guard must run BEFORE Playwright launches, so every executor assertion
|
|
// here completes without a browser.
